Governor Gretchen Whitmer Talking in a Countrywide Guard ceremony in 2019 The Michigan judiciary includes two courts with Most important jurisdiction (the Circuit Courts plus the District Courts), one intermediate degree appellate court (the Michigan Court of Appeals), as well as the Michigan Supreme Court docket. There are numerous administrative courts and specialised courts. District courts are demo courts of minimal jurisdiction, handling most targeted visitors violations, smaller statements, misdemeanors, and civil fits where by the quantity contended is underneath $twenty five,000. District courts in many cases are chargeable for managing the preliminary examination and for placing bail in felony situations. District court judges are elected to terms of six decades. In a few places, municipal courts happen to be retained into the exclusion of your institution of district courts. There are 57 circuit courts from the Point out of Michigan, which have primary jurisdiction about all civil suits wherever the quantity contended in the case exceeds $25,000 and all legal situations involving felonies.

Michigan Municipalities State governing administration is decentralized amid 3 tiers—statewide, county and township. Counties are administrative divisions of the condition, and townships are administrative divisions of the county.
Köppen weather different types of Michigan, using 1991–2020 climate normals Michigan contains a continental local weather with two distinct areas. The southern and central aspects of the Reduce Peninsula (south of Saginaw Bay and through the Grand Rapids spot southward) Have got a warmer local weather (Köppen climate classification Dfa) with scorching summers and cold winters. The northern A part of the Decreased Peninsula and all the Higher Peninsula has a more serious climate (Köppen Dfb), with heat, but shorter summers and for a longer period, cold to really cold winters. Some parts of the point out normal significant temperatures below freezing from December through February, and into early March from the significantly northern elements.
The surface area from the peninsula is normally level, damaged by conical hills and glacial moraines typically not quite a lot of hundred toes tall. It is divided by a small water divide working north and south. The greater portion of the condition is around the west of this and steadily slopes towards Lake Michigan. The very best place in the Lessen Peninsula is either Briar Hill at one,705 feet (520 m), or one of various points nearby while in the vicinity of Cadillac. The bottom place would be the area of Lake Erie at 571 feet (174 m).
The Michigan Point out Capitol in Lansing homes the legislative department of the government in the US state of Michigan. Michigan is governed to be a republic, with three branches of government: The chief department consisting in the Governor of Michigan and one other independently elected constitutional officers; the legislative branch consisting of your home of Representatives and Senate; plus the judicial department. The Michigan Constitution allows for the direct participation on the electorate by statutory initiative and referendum, remember, check here and constitutional initiative and referral (Post II, § 9,[186] defined as "the ability to propose legislation also to enact and reject regulations, called the initiative, and the power to approve or reject legal guidelines enacted with the legislature, known as the referendum.

The ground from the Michigan Residence of Associates The governor and the opposite condition constitutional officers serve four-yr terms and may be re-elected just once. The present governor is Gretchen Whitmer. Michigan has two official Governor's Residences; just one is in Lansing, and the other is on Mackinac Island. One other constitutionally elected executive officers are classified as the lieutenant governor, who's elected on a joint ticket with the governor; the secretary of state; along with the legal professional typical.
